From 5e1828ce6e3f7120b61113bc57e6a2e74dec90bf Mon Sep 17 00:00:00 2001 From: Jimmy McCrory Date: Wed, 5 Apr 2017 07:19:26 -0700 Subject: [PATCH] Don't log password arguments of keystone module Set no_log=True for the 'login_password' and 'password' arguments of the keystone module so that they will not be printed in plain text within Ansible run output. Change-Id: I07748e9ff1c1459f0eacf1409bef4e158c9e6446 --- library/keystone |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/library/keystone b/library/keystone index 2b11f8c..934b595 100644 --- a/library/keystone +++ b/library/keystone @@ -1302,7 +1302,8 @@ def main(): required=False ), login_password=dict( - required=False + required=False, + no_log=True ), login_tenant_name=dict( required=False @@ -1317,7 +1318,8 @@ def main(): required=False ), password=dict( - required=False + required=False, + no_log=True ), endpoint=dict( required=True,